4. Rotating and sticky sessions
Rotating sessions issue a new IP per request, which suits large-scale collection. Sticky sessions hold a single IP for longer, which suits logins, checkout flows and any workflow that depends on session continuity.
5. Full protocol support
HTTP, HTTPS and SOCKS5 are supported out of the box, so the network drops into most scraping frameworks, browser automation tools and proxy managers without custom configuration.

How proxies fit alongside the rest of an automation stack
A proxy network is one layer of three. The IP layer decides how a request appears at the network level. The client layer covers headers, TLS behaviour and browser fingerprint. The challenge layer covers the CAPTCHA and verification steps a site presents before returning content.
Teams tend to over-invest in one layer and then blame the others when success rates drop. In practice, a clean residential or mobile IP reduces how often a challenge is served at all, while a reliable solving service handles the challenges that remain. Measuring success rate and cost per successful request across the whole stack, rather than per component, is the fastest way to find which layer is actually the constraint.
